About St John Church of England Primary School, Farnworth

St John Church of England Primary School, Farnworth is a state-funded Church of England primary school serving the Bolton community, welcoming children from age 5 to 11. The school has 171 pupils on roll and is well-filled (81% of 210 places).

Ofsted has rated St John Church of England Primary School, Farnworth "Good", the school is led by headteacher Emma Barr, it falls under Bolton local authority.

St John Church of England Primary School, Farnworth is a popular choice with families — it received 32 applications for 15 places, making it 2.1x oversubscribed. Of these, 14 were first-preference applications.

For children with special educational needs, the school offers support across 7 areas, including Specific Learning Difficulty (Dyslexia), Moderate Learning Difficulty, Social, Emotional & Mental Health and 4 more. Parents should contact the school's SENCO for specific details about provision.

On-site facilities at St John Church of England Primary School, Farnworth include Forest School, Library, Playing Fields, Sensory Room, Art Studios, Outdoor Playground, Dining Hall, Gymnasium, Chapel.

Beyond the classroom, pupils can take part in sports such as Netball, Tennis, Athletics, Swimming and 3 more, as well as clubs including Science Club, Book Club, Drama.

The proportion of pupils eligible for free school meals is 32.7%, which is above the national average for primary schools in England.
